## Summary  
Pegasus 2 was an American research satellite launched on 25 May 1965 from Cape Canaveral’s Space Launch Complex 37 aboard a Saturn I launch vehicle. It was the second of three Pegasus‑class satellites deployed to study the density of the upper atmosphere and micrometeoroid impacts.

## Key Facts  
- **Launch date:** 25 May 1965【source】  
- **Launch vehicle:** Saturn I rocket【source】  
- **Launch site:** Cape Canaveral Space Launch Complex 37【source】  
- **COSPAR ID:** 1965‑039A【source】  
- **Spacecraft number (SCN):** 01381 (Wolfram Language Entity code)【source】  
- **Series:** Second satellite in the three‑satellite Pegasus research program launched in 1965【source】  
- **Purpose:** Scientific research on atmospheric density and micrometeoroid flux in low‑Earth orbit【source】
